Ad astra Posted July 27, 2014 Share Posted July 27, 2014 I got the classroom ver. app when it was free but haven't used it much... because my son was almost done with the HOP Kindergarten level at that time. The app is nice for learning CVC word building and covers the same contents with additional ebooks and some games, but doesn't go far beyond the K level. And it takes up a lot of storage if you download all units. If you already own the K set, this app is not worth $50 IMO.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
MeaganS Posted July 27, 2014 Share Posted July 27, 2014 I also got the classroom version free. I have no experience with other HOP products, so I can't compare, but it is good. It really helped my middle daughter figure out blending without too much drudgery. We used it as a precursor for starting OPGTR, and it worked well for that. She couldn't even blend words like "at" when she started and when she was halfway through with the HOP app, she was able to start doing a lesson a day in OPGTR without much trouble. She enjoys the app too, so we still do it occasionally. It is almost all CVC words, so wouldn't take you very far, but in my experience so far, this can be the most challenging part about teaching reading. The only thing I didn't like about it was that my dd could often guess what words were from the stories. The illustrations were very obvious. ETA: I wouldn't spend $50 for it. Maybe $10, but not $50. Honestly, the lessons repeat themselves quite a bit and there are only like 4 games or so that they just do over and over. I would probably just buy maybe the first 3 or 4 units.
